Flex 3: Building Charting and Dashboard Applications
Application developers can use the Flex 3 framework and charting components to build interactive dashboards for data visualization within rich media applications. Flex features intelligent coding, interactive step-through debugging, and visual design of user interface layout, appearance, and behaviour.

About the Course
This 2 day course provides participants with practical experience using the Flex 3 framework and charting components. Participants are introduced to Flex 3 charts, including loading external data, chart tag elements, formatting, multi-series and ActionScript charts, and applying animation and styling.
Who should do this course?
This course is designed for experienced Adobe Flex developers who want to use Flex to build rich media applications with interactive dashboards and charts.
Prerequisites
This course is designed for experienced developers. Participants should have attended the 'Flex 3: Developing Rich Client Applications' course, or have equivalent knowledge.
